Output 95c642a41fd79f07495b53ca0375b8124835c34ef273abadbf7623509643f52f:2

value
68500
script pubkey
OP_0 OP_PUSHBYTES_20 c26d93ce0fc298e4969b20e382d3e945f4e2c18c
address
tb1qcfke8ns0c2vwf95myr3c95lfgh6w9svvqrz4qv
transaction
95c642a41fd79f07495b53ca0375b8124835c34ef273abadbf7623509643f52f
confirmations
54665
spent
true